If I could leave a 0 or a negative number, I would. I have had Vivint for 7 years and still they have my last name misspelled; but that is the least of my worries. In May 2024, I called to see if I could save any money on my account. Every time I call Vivint, I cannot hear the agent because it sounds like they are in a call center so loud it sounds like a circus or rodeo is going on behind them. I am told on that May call that I "verbally agreed" to a three-year contract but I could not understand the agent due to the noise behind her. I then call back in August 2024 to cancel my account with ********************** as I have not used my alarm since my roommate moved in in August 2023; so I'm paying for a service that I'm not using. I was informed that I was locked into a three-year contract and cannot cancel or I will owe the balance which was over $1300. Frustrated by this, I accepted a $10 a month discount (39 to 29) per month. I get my bill in September and it is still $39 so the discount was not applied. I asked to speak with a supervisor and was told none were available. I told them it was not a rush and to have one call me back. I was then informed that no one would probably call me and to call back in a few days. They then sent me a "customer feedback survey" and multiple marketing emails about sales or referring a friend. I gave them a scathing review and someone named ****** sent me what I assume was an AI generated email or auto generated because I replied back (3 times) and have still not received a response and no supervisor has called me in two weeks. I will call them one last time but was hoping the BBB could step in. On August 8, 2024 a vivint representative came to our door soliciting for new customers. His name was ****** ******, he said the company was having a special for new customers. He asked how much we paid our current provider and said vivint would match it and upgrade our system with theirs. Our monthly payment would be $55.46 wich included a free system as long as we kept the services for 5 years. He even said they would buy out my ADT contact. Apparently he lied, he signed me up without me knowing, for a line of credit. And I received the bill for $3648.69. For the vivint system. We are a retired couple on social security. I never would have agreed to An expensive system when I already had one that was working for me. His tactics are fraudulent and he just outright lied and manipulate us into a long expensive contact.
